Adaptation of: An inconvenient truth : the planetary emergency of global warming and what we can do about it / by Al Gore. Rodale, 2006.

"Adapted for a new generation from the New York Times bestseller"--Cover.

Former Vice President Al Gore examines the climate crisis that is threatening the future of the planet, describes what the world's governments are doing to correct the problem, and explains why the problem should be taken more seriously.
